首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法使用从swagger api生成的客户端

从swagger API生成的客户端是一种自动生成的客户端代码,它可以根据swagger API文档自动创建与API进行交互的代码。然而,有时候我们可能会遇到无法使用从swagger API生成的客户端的情况。

这种情况可能由以下几个原因引起:

  1. API文档不完整或不准确:swagger API生成的客户端依赖于API文档的准确性和完整性。如果API文档中缺少必要的信息或者存在错误,生成的客户端代码可能无法正常工作。在这种情况下,我们需要检查API文档,确保其准确性和完整性。
  2. 语言或框架不兼容:swagger API生成的客户端通常支持多种编程语言和框架。但是,某些语言或框架可能与生成的客户端代码不兼容,导致无法使用。在这种情况下,我们可以尝试使用其他语言或框架,或者手动编写客户端代码。
  3. API端点不可访问:生成的客户端代码需要与API进行交互,因此API端点必须可访问。如果API端点不可访问,生成的客户端代码将无法正常工作。在这种情况下,我们需要确保API端点可访问,并检查网络连接是否正常。

针对这个问题,腾讯云提供了一系列与API相关的产品,例如腾讯云API网关、腾讯云函数计算等,可以帮助开发者更好地管理和使用API。具体的产品介绍和相关链接如下:

  1. 腾讯云API网关:腾讯云API网关是一种全托管的API服务,可以帮助开发者轻松构建、发布、维护和安全管理API。它提供了丰富的功能,包括请求转发、鉴权、限流、监控等,可以帮助开发者更好地管理API。了解更多信息,请访问:腾讯云API网关
  2. 腾讯云函数计算:腾讯云函数计算是一种事件驱动的无服务器计算服务,可以帮助开发者在云端运行代码,无需关心服务器的管理和维护。通过腾讯云函数计算,开发者可以将API的业务逻辑封装为函数,并通过API网关触发执行。了解更多信息,请访问:腾讯云函数计算

总结起来,无法使用从swagger API生成的客户端可能是由于API文档不完整或不准确、语言或框架不兼容、API端点不可访问等原因导致的。在解决这个问题时,我们可以检查API文档的准确性和完整性,尝试使用其他语言或框架,确保API端点可访问。另外,腾讯云提供了腾讯云API网关和腾讯云函数计算等产品,可以帮助开发者更好地管理和使用API。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Swagger异常定位纪实,是用的不对,还是Swagger本身设计问题

    swagger ui是一个采用注解驱动的接口文档工具,目前已支持标准的open api v3规范协议,所以不仅可以在java项目里使用,每个语言都有相应的open api实现。项目集成swagger后,可以生成导出open api v3格式化的元数据集,有了这个接口元数据,你可以在任何支持v3协议的ui上展示你的api信息。在前后端分离的项目中,swagger ui的出现,大大提高了前后端联调的效率。swagger ui在解析注解标注的元数据信息时,特别场景下会抛异常,而且抛的异常没有直观的有价值的异常信息,所以深入的debug了一番,虽然最后问题解决很简单,但是过程非常曲折。故将bug定位过程记录在此。

    02
    领券